Commercial Slab Installation in Grand Junction, CO
Commercial slab installation services involve preparing and pouring concrete slabs that serve as foundational surfaces for various types of structures, including warehouses, retail stores, garages, and other commercial buildings. These projects typically require precise planning to ensure proper support, drainage, and durability, making them suitable for property owners looking to establish or upgrade large, level surfaces on their property. Before requesting this service, property owners should consider factors such as the intended use of the slab, site accessibility, soil conditions, and any necessary permits or regulations that may influence the installation process.
Understanding the scope of work involved in commercial slab installation can help property owners make informed decisions. They often want to know about the preparation process, including site grading and soil compaction, as well as the materials used and the expected lifespan of the finished slab. Clarifying project size, load requirements, and any additional features like reinforcement or insulation can also ensure the installation aligns with the property's needs. Proper planning and communication are essential for achieving a stable, long-lasting foundation for commercial projects.

Commercial Slab Installation Questions
What types of projects require a commercial slab installation? Commercial slab installations are comm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and outdoor workspaces on commercial properties in Grand Junction and nearby areas.
How does the condition of the soil affect slab installation? The soil's stability and drainage capacity are important factors; proper preparation ensures a durable and level slab suitable for the intended use.
What materials are typically used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the most common material due to its strength and durability, often reinforced with steel to support heavy loads and traffic.
What should property owners consider before starting a slab installation? It’s important to evaluate the intended use, site conditions, and any local building codes or permits required for the project.
